User authentication
PME Web applications require user authentication to launch. There are multiple methods to access a PME Web application from inside another EcoStruxure supervisor software:
- Manual PME Authentication: The user must enter PME user credentials into a login window before a PME Web application can launch. These credentials are then cached for the rest of the PME session.
- Automatic PME Authentication: (less secure) Specific URL addresses are created for the target PME web application. When one of these PME URLs is used to launch a PME Web application from another supervisory software, PME automatically allows access without prompting the user to enter PME credentials. This method provides a seamless user experience, but it does not provide the security level of the Manual Authentication method. For security reasons, supervisor-level user names cannot be used.
- Windows Authentication: (more secure) Logs the user into PME using their current Windows credentials. This method provides a seamless user experience and is more secure.
NOTE: The Windows Authentication option is more secure but requires that Power Monitoring Expert has been configured with Windows Active Directory users and user groups.
When testing the generated authentication URL, test the URL in a separate browser session, not just in a separate tab in the current browser. Otherwise, your current login credentials may be used, or you may be logged out of this page altogether.
To open a new browser session in Internet Explorer, open the File menu and select New Session. If you are using Chrome, open a new incognito window.
